Maryland Plumbing License Requirements

Maryland Plumbing License

In the State of Maryland a Plumbing License is required in order to provide or assist in providing plumbing and gas services in Maryland. The MD State Board of Plumbing issues separate licenses for journeyman plumbers / gas fitters and Master Plumbers / Gas Fitters.

Journeyman Plumber License Requirements

  • Applicants need to have held an apprentice license for at least 4 years.
  • Applicants must have completed 7,500 hours of training under the control and direction of a licensed master plumber.
  • Applicants must have completed 32 hours of training in backflow prevention device testing.
  • Applicants must pass a written plumbing exam.

Master Plumber License Requirements

  • Applicants must have held a journey license for at least two years.
  • Applicants must have completed 3,700 hours of training under the direction and control of a licensed master plumber.
  • Applicants must pass a written plumbing exam.

Working with a Maryland Plumber License

The Maryland Journeyman Plumbing license covers unlimited plumbing work including sanitary drainage, water supply, storm drainage, and natural gas piping but only under the supervision of a Master Plumber.

The Master Plumber/Gas Fitter License covers unlimited plumbing work including sanitary drainage, water supply, storm drainage, and natural gas piping.
